    In 1977, he moved to Los Angeles and worked at Japanese restaurants "Mitsuwa" and "Oshou." In 1987, he opened his own restaurant "Matsuhisa" on La Cienega Boulevard in Los Angeles, California. [5] It was in the Matsuhisa he came to know Robert De Niro, who encouraged him to open a restaurant in New York. [6]
